The Evolution of Dubai's Skyscapes: A Historical Journey
Dubai’s skyline has undergone a remarkable transformation over the years, reflecting its rapid growth and architectural ambition. In the early days, the city’s horizons were marked by traditional low-rise buildings and vibrant markets, but as Dubai emerged as a global hub, its skyscrapers began to take center stage. The iconic structures that now define the city’s skyline have become symbols of its success and innovation.
One way to truly appreciate this evolution is from above, such as during an air balloon ride Dubai offers. From this unique perspective, visitors can witness the progression from modest beginnings to the awe-inspiring heights of today. This historical journey includes iconic landmarks like the Burj Al Arab, which, with its distinctive sail-like design, became a global icon upon its completion in 1999. The subsequent wave of megascrapers, including the Burj Khalifa—the world’s tallest building—has solidified Dubai’s reputation as a destination for architectural marvels.
